Detecting Code Smells

When analyzing code for refactoring opportunities:

  1. Long Methods (> 50 lines)

    • Break into smaller functions
    • Use Extract Method pattern
  2. Duplicate Code

    • Identify repeated patterns
    • Extract to shared utility
  3. Complex Conditionals

    • Simplify with guard clauses
    • Use polymorphism or strategy pattern
  4. Poor Naming

    • Use descriptive names
    • Follow naming conventions

Common Refactoring Patterns

Extract Method

Before:

function processOrder(order) {
  // validate
  if (!order.items) return false;
  if (!order.customer) return false;

  // calculate
  let total = 0;
  for (let item of order.items) {
    total += item.price * item.quantity;
  }

  // save
  db.save(order);
}

After:

function processOrder(order) {
  if (!validateOrder(order)) return false;
  const total = calculateTotal(order.items);
  saveOrder(order);
}

function validateOrder(order) {
  return order.items && order.customer;
}

function calculateTotal(items) {
  return items.reduce((sum, item) =>
    sum + (item.price * item.quantity), 0);
}

function saveOrder(order) {
  db.save(order);
}

Simplify Conditionals

Before:

if user.is_active and user.has_permission and not user.is_banned:
    allow_access()
else:
    deny_access()

After:

def can_access(user):
    return user.is_active and user.has_permission and not user.is_banned

if can_access(user):
    allow_access()
else:
    deny_access()

Extract Class

Before:

class User {
  name;
  email;
  street;
  city;
  zip;

  getAddress() {
    return `${this.street}, ${this.city} ${this.zip}`;
  }
}

After:

class Address {
  constructor(street, city, zip) {
    this.street = street;
    this.city = city;
    this.zip = zip;
  }

  toString() {
    return `${this.street}, ${this.city} ${this.zip}`;
  }
}

class User {
  name;
  email;
  address;

  constructor(name, email, address) {
    this.name = name;
    this.email = email;
    this.address = address;
  }
}

Refactoring Checklist

When refactoring code:

  • Preserve existing functionality (no behavior changes)
  • Run existing tests after each change
  • Improve readability and maintainability
  • Reduce complexity where possible
  • Maintain backward compatibility
  • Update documentation if structure changes
  • Add tests for new extracted methods

Complexity Metrics

Cyclomatic Complexity - Number of paths through code

  • 1-10: Simple, low risk
  • 11-20: Moderate, medium risk
  • 21-50: Complex, high risk
  • 50+: Very complex, very high risk

Target: Keep functions under complexity of 10

Best Practices

  • Refactor in small, incremental steps
  • Run tests after each refactoring
  • Commit refactorings separately from features
  • Don't change functionality during refactoring
  • Use descriptive names for extracted methods
  • Keep functions focused on single responsibility
